Most people looking for how to become an AI engineer are training for the wrong job. They’re learning neural networks, grinding out Kaggle projects, and memorizing ML theory, while the highest-paid AI engineers in 2026 are doing something different. They are integrating big language models from OpenAI, Anthropic, and open-source teams into the real-world production systems that run businesses. this is Real AI Engineer Career Path.

The article outlines a roadmap to becoming a high-paid AI engineer by 2026, emphasizing the importance of integrating large language models into business systems rather than focusing on traditional AI training methods. It emphasizes that the most attractive roles will be filled by engineers who can successfully implement AI operations within existing infrastructure, highlighting the relevance of practical skills over theoretical knowledge. The author also suggests that the demand for such engineers arises from companies needing to develop AI-powered systems for better decision making and operational efficiency.
